Denis Golovin commented on JBIDE-4707:
--------------------------------------
That's not related to hsqldb.jar only, as I remember JDBC driver must be copied to
JBoss AS lib folder under selected configuration to be available in application. It looks
like test was done on old workspace left from previous installation. It had connection
profile witch points to JBDC hsql driver jar in default\lib\hsqldb.jar, but jboss EAP 5.0
has it in ${server-root}/common/lib folder
hsqldb.jar cannot be copied in EAP server lib folder.
